PARIS French President Emmanuel Macron s condition is stable, the French presidency said on Saturday, two days after the president tested positive for COVID-19. The medical condition of the president is stable. He presents similar COVID-19 symptoms which do not prevent him from fulfilling his obligations, said the Elysee in a statement.
Macron started working in self-isolation from an official residence outside Paris on Thursday after the diagnosis established by RT-PCR tests carried out as soon as the first symptoms appear, said his office.

Emmanuel Macron is currently self-isolating in La Lanterne Pavilion, a stone’s throw from the Palace of Versailles. The French president, who was diagnosed with COVID-19 on Thursday, is suffering from a dry cough, typical of coronavirus patients, fatigue, and headaches.
French President Emmanuel Macron has blamed his coming down with the COVID-19 infection on both “a moment of negligence” and “bad luck too”, urging his compatriots to stay safe in a video he shot on his phone from Versailles, where is currently living.
